响应式网站开发的核心在于让网页能够适应不同设备的屏幕尺寸,提供最佳浏览体验。这需要从布局、图片、字体等多个方面进行优化。
使用CSS媒体查询是实现响应式设计的基础手段。通过检测设备的宽度,可以动态调整样式,确保内容在手机、平板或桌面端都能良好显示。
弹性网格布局(Flexbox 或 Grid)是现代响应式设计的重要工具。它们能够根据容器大小自动调整元素排列,提升页面的灵活性和可维护性。
图片和媒体元素也需要响应式处理。使用srcset属性和picture标签可以让浏览器根据屏幕分辨率加载合适的图片资源,避免不必要的数据消耗。
移动优先的设计理念正在成为主流。先为小屏幕设计,再逐步增强到大屏幕,有助于提高性能并减少冗余代码。
测试是确保响应式设计成功的关键步骤。开发者可以利用浏览器的开发者工具模拟不同设备,检查布局是否在各种屏幕上表现良好。

AI渲染的图片,仅供参考
•保持代码简洁和结构清晰,有助于后续维护和扩展。响应式设计不仅是技术问题,更是用户体验的体现。